Free File Fillable Forms does very little math for you. You must calculate most values yourself and enter them manually — that’s exactly what EZFile does.
Before You Start
You’ll need:- Your completed return summary from EZFile
- Your original W-2 (for your full SSN)
- Your bank account info (for direct deposit)
- Prior year AGI or self-select PIN
Step 1: Create Your Account
Go to Free File Fillable Forms
Create an account
You’ll need:
- Your full SSN
- Date of birth
- Prior year AGI (from last year’s return) OR prior year self-select PIN
Step 2: Personal Information
Click on each field and type the value:| Field | What to Enter | Source |
|---|---|---|
| First name and middle initial | Your legal name | W-2 Box e |
| Last name | Your legal last name | W-2 Box e |
| Social security number | Your full SSN | W-2 Box a |
| Filing status | Check “Single” | Always Single for EZFile users |
| Digital assets question | Check “No” | Unless you had crypto |
Step 3: Address Section
| Field | What to Enter | Source |
|---|---|---|
| Home address | Your current mailing address | May differ from W-2 Box f |
| City, state, ZIP | Current city, state, ZIP | — |
Step 4: Income Section
| Line | Field Name | Value to Enter | Source |
|---|---|---|---|
| 1a | Wages, salaries, tips | [From your return] | Sum of all W-2 Box 1 amounts |
| 1z | Add lines 1a through 1h | Same as Line 1a | For W-2 only, just 1a |
| 9 | Total income | Line 1z + Line 8 | Line 8 from Schedule 1 if applicable |

Step 6: Deductions Section
| Line | Field Name | Value to Enter | Source |
|---|---|---|---|
| 12a | Standard deduction | 17,750 | 17,750 if 65+ |
| 12b | Charitable deduction | $0 | Not itemizing |
| 12c | Add Schedule 1-A | [From your return] | Tips/overtime/car/senior |
| 13 | Qualified business income | $0 | W-2 only, no QBI |
| 14 | Total deductions | 12a + 12b + 12c + 13 | Sum |
| 15 | Taxable income | Line 11 - Line 14 | Cannot be negative |

Step 7: Tax Section
| Line | Field Name | Value to Enter | Source |
|---|---|---|---|
| 16 | Tax | [From your return] | Calculated from brackets |
| 17 | Schedule 2, line 21 | $0 | No AMT |
| 18 | Add lines 16 and 17 | Same as Line 16 | — |
| 19 | Nonrefundable credits | [From your return] | Saver’s Credit if eligible |
| 22 | Subtract Line 19 from 18 | Line 18 - Line 19 | Cannot go below $0 |
| 23 | Other taxes | $0 | — |
| 24 | Total tax | Line 22 + Line 23 | Your total federal tax |

Step 8: Payments Section
| Line | Field Name | Value to Enter | Source |
|---|---|---|---|
| 25a | Federal tax withheld from W-2s | [Sum of all W-2 Box 2] | From your return |
| 25d | Total federal tax withheld | Same as Line 25a | — |
| 27a | Earned income credit | [From your return] | If eligible |
| 33 | Total payments and credits | Line 25d + Line 27a | Total |
Step 9: Refund or Amount Owed
- If you're getting a refund
- If you owe
| Line | Field Name | Value |
|---|---|---|
| 34 | Overpaid | Line 33 - Line 24 |
| 35a | Refunded to you | Same as Line 34 |
| 35b | Routing number | Your bank routing number |
| 35c | Account type | Checking or Savings |
| 35d | Account number | Your bank account number |
